Output 80e0f3fb6c94357a208c15d93493461bfb4f340ab80e26e6a04e6223520faa88:216
- value
 - 84706
 - script pubkey
 - OP_0 OP_PUSHBYTES_20 e090d24bc62d84daa48baf9460e0be1f1f82e822
 - address
 - bc1quzgdyj7x9kzd4fyt472xpc97ru0c96pzpd5a7w
 - transaction
 - 80e0f3fb6c94357a208c15d93493461bfb4f340ab80e26e6a04e6223520faa88
 - spent
 - true